如何在npm中查看包的源码地址?

在当今快速发展的前端开发领域,npm(Node Package Manager)已成为开发者不可或缺的工具。通过npm,我们可以轻松地安装、管理和更新各种前端库和框架。然而,在开发过程中,有时我们可能需要查看某个包的源码地址,以便更好地理解其实现原理或进行二次开发。那么,如何在npm中查看包的源码地址呢?本文将为您详细介绍。

一、了解npm包的源码地址

在npm中,每个包的源码地址通常位于其package.json文件中的“repository”字段。以下是一个典型的package.json示例:

{
"name": "example-package",
"version": "1.0.0",
"description": "A simple example package",
"main": "index.js",
"repository": {
"type": "git",
"url": "git+https://github.com/username/example-package.git"
},
"keywords": [
"example",
"package"
],
"author": "username ",
"license": "MIT"
}

在上面的示例中,包的源码地址为“git+https://github.com/username/example-package.git”。

二、在npm中查看包的源码地址

  1. 使用npm view命令

在命令行中,使用以下命令查看指定包的源码地址:

npm view  repository

例如,查看“lodash”包的源码地址:

npm view lodash repository

执行上述命令后,您将得到类似以下输出:

{ type: 'git', url: 'git+https://github.com/lodash/lodash.git' }

  1. 访问npm官网

访问npm官网(https://www.npmjs.com/),在搜索框中输入包名,找到对应的包后,点击“View package”按钮进入包详情页面。在页面左侧,您会看到一个“Repository”链接,点击该链接即可访问包的源码地址。

三、案例分析

以下是一个案例分析,假设您想查看“moment”包的源码地址。

  1. 使用npm view命令:
npm view moment repository

输出结果为:

{ type: 'git', url: 'git+https://github.com/moment/moment.git' }

  1. 访问npm官网:

在npm官网搜索“moment”,找到对应的包后,点击“View package”按钮进入包详情页面。在页面左侧,您会看到一个“Repository”链接,点击该链接即可访问“moment”包的源码地址。

四、总结

通过以上方法,您可以在npm中轻松查看包的源码地址。这有助于您更好地理解包的实现原理,进行二次开发或修复bug。在实际开发过程中,熟练掌握这一技能将大大提高您的开发效率。

猜你喜欢:全链路监控